In the heart of Laos, Luang Prabang exudes a serene charm that captivates travelers seeking tranquility and cultural richness. This UNESCO World Heritage town is a tapestry of saffron-clad monks, French colonial architecture, and the gentle flow of the Mekong River. As dawn breaks, the sound of temple bells harmonizes with the soft rustle of morning markets awakening. The air carries the scent of fresh baguettes mingling with traditional Lao coffee, a morning ritual for locals and visitors alike. For those who value a slower pace, Luang Prabang offers a gentle escape from the frenetic energy of urban life.
